BRAVO ZULU HOUSE ANNOUNCES NEW DEVELOPMENT LEADER

(We’re declaring war on PTSD)

Martin County, Minnesota, January 3, 2024 – Bravo Zulu House announces the appointment of Jerry McClees, US Marines (Ret) as Vice President of Development. Bravo Zulu House (a 501c3 non-profit organization), is the first all-military sober home in the country to help veterans with BOTH PTSD and addiction.

“Jerry is proven leader in both business and as a Helicopter Pilot in Vietnam. His training as a Marine followed him over the last 50 years as an executive with several local and regional financial services firms”, said Tim Murray, Executive Director of Bravo Zulu House. “Jerry is a trusted advisor to many, many business and faith leaders. His character and reputation are impeccable, and I can’t think of a more connected leader who is passionate about helping his fellow veterans than Jerry McClees.” Murray added.

“I’m very proud to be a Marine, and equally proud of the good work being done by Tim and his team at Bravo Zulu House”, says Jerry McClees. “I have a significant network of friends and business associates, and I’m asking anyone who will listen to please support this worthy project” continued McClees.

Bravo Zulu House, scheduled to open late 2024, will be home to 14 Veterans coming out of treatment for substance abuse with co-occurring issues of PTSD. Murray states “The VA confirms that most PTSD sufferers abuse drugs and alcohol, so we created Bravo Zulu House in Martin County, Southern Minnesota. This is a huge problem, a massive opportunity, and one that needs to be a Veteran led-Veteran driven organization which is why we are building our organization with Veterans leaders everywhere we can.”
